What Are Aquarium Silicone Sealants and Why Do They Matter for Fish Tanks?

Aquarium silicone sealants are specialized adhesives used to bond and seal glass in fish tanks. They are crucial for ensuring that aquariums are waterproof and safe for aquatic life.

Key points about aquarium silicone sealants include:
1. Non-toxic formulation
2. Waterproof characteristics
3. Flexibility and movement
4. Resistance to mold and mildew
5. Application methods

Non-toxic formulation: Aquarium silicone sealants are designed to be safe for fish and aquatic plants. They do not contain harmful chemicals that can leach into the water. Flexibility and movement: Flexibility and movement in aquarium silicone sealants contribute to their longevity. Glass aquariums expand and contract with temperature changes. Silicone allows for this movement without cracking or compromising the seal. As noted by Marine Depot, flexibility is a vital attribute for ensuring the tank remains leak-free over time.

How Can You Ensure Your Silicone Sealant Is Safe for Aquatic Life?

To ensure your silicone sealant is safe for aquatic life, choose products labeled as non-toxic, check for certifications, and follow proper application guidelines.

  • Non-toxic labeling: Select silicone sealants explicitly marked as non-toxic. These products typically use materials that do not leach harmful chemicals into water. For instance, sealants conforming to ASTM D-4236 standards may be safer for aquatic environments.

  • Certifications: Look for sealants with certifications from organizations like the American Society for Testing and Materials (ASTM) or the Environmental Protection Agency (EPA). These certifications indicate that the product has undergone testing to verify its safety for aquatic life.

  • Curing time: Allow sufficient curing time before introducing the sealant to water. Many silicone products require 24 to 48 hours to cure fully.   1. Aqueon Silicone Sealant:
    Aqueon Silicone Sealant is renowned for its formulation that is safe for aquatic life. It cures quickly and provides a strong bond. Aqueon is specifically designed for use in aquariums, ensuring that it does not release harmful substances into the water. According to the manufacturer’s specifications, it adheres well to glass and is flexible, allowing for movement without cracking.

  2. Momentive RTV 108:
    Momentive RTV 108 is a popular choice for its high-temperature resistance and strong adhesion. This silicone sealant can withstand extreme conditions without degrading. It is ideal for both freshwater and saltwater tanks, making it a versatile option. The sealant is also made from a neutral cure formula, which means it doesn’t emit acetic acid during curing and is therefore safer for aquatic environments.
